Do the bars contain any caffeine?
Chocolate naturally contains a trace amount of caffeine. The level of caffeine in our In Shape Mummy chocolate is nothing significant. There is 0.00646 grams (6.46mg) of caffeine per In Shape Mummy Breastfeeding Boost Bar which is equivalent to that of approximately one sip of coffee. A mug of coffee in comparison typically contains 120 milligrams of caffeine.
If you are consuming more than 500 mg of caffeine a day, your baby can become irritated. Use the table below to add up how much caffeine in a day you consume.
Amounts of caffeine:
-
1 mug of instant coffee: 100mg
-
1 mug of cappuccino or latte: 120mg
-
1 250ml can of energy drink: 80mg (larger cans may contain up to 160mg caffeine)
-
1 mug of tea: 75mg
-
1 50g plain chocolate bar: up to 50mg
-
1 In Shape Mummy Breastfeeding Boost Bar 6.46mg

How can I increase my milk supply?
Try Feeding or Pumping More Often:
Our breasts produce milk in response to demand. So, you will naturally increase your milk supply by feeding more, expressing more, or combining both. Feed on demand rather than by a schedule.
Increase Skin-To-Skin Time:
Oxytocin is the hormone responsible for milk ejection, and spending time stripping down and making skin contact is one ofthe most powerful ways to trigger this hormone.
Take care of yourself:
Your nutrition requirements are higher when you're breastfeeding. Your baby is relying on you for 100% of their nutrition. So, you need to try your best to eat enough food and not skip meals. Aim for a wide variety of fruits, vegetables, whole grains, high protein foods and good sources of healthy fats. Avoid or limit junk food. Drink plenty of water and rest (as much as you can).
